Screen Capture Tool in Premiere?

  • August 6, 2018
  • 1 reply
  • 4567 views

Ok, so a quick search of the forum shows me that this has been asked and answered a few times in this forum. But I feel compelled to ask again. And here's why...

I was chatting online with an Adobe sales rep. I asked if there was anything in the CC comparable to Camtasia, that would allow me to do a video screen capture. He said that Captivate would work, but (1) I knew that that's not part of the Creative Cloud and (2) I've done video screen capture with Captivate and the quality is poor.

So I asked if Premiere had a similar feature. Now, from my previous experience with Premiere (a trial about 2 years ag) I knew that there wasn't a way to do video screen capture. But I thought I'd check and see. To my surprise, the sales agent tells me "yes," that Premiere does indeed have this feature.

I'm kind of skeptical because it wasn't in there previously. Obviously, features are added all of the time, but I also haven't seen anything on the site about this new feature.

So can anyone confirm: is there a screen capture feature in Premiere?
